[resolved] All tags gone after upgrade to 2.7 (13 posts)

    I did a manual upgrade to WP 2.7 and everything works fine, except that no tags show up anywhere...! (Not when I edit the posts, not on the page.)

    I am using the Simple Tags plugin and it is set to display tags on the blog.

  2. What version of Simple Tags? You may need to upgrade as it was updated about a week ago.

    It is Simple Tags 1.6.4 which should be the most recent one.

    I am starting to wonder if this is a more basic problem:

    No tags show up for any post, not even the new ones.

    When I write or edit any post, I type in a tag, click "update post" or publish, and when the page reloads it is gone. (The auto suggest works though.)

  4. Two thoughts.

    1) Your theme isn't set up for 2.7 and tags
    2) SimpleTags is broken.

    So disable simpletags and see if they come back, if not, you'll have to check your theme templates.

    Thanks. I disabled simple tags but no improvement.

    It must be more fundamental than the theme, since the tags are gone from the post editing page as well. (The tag box is there, I can type in tags and get auto-suggests for tags, but when I click update/publish and the page reloads they are gone.)

    It may be more fundamental than simple tags also, although I don't know.

    I also just remembered that the tags did work immediately after the upgrade to 2.7 (I checked the tag cloud), so something must have happened between then and now. I did install the TinyMCE Advanced plugin, but disabling it doesn't help with the tag situation.

  6. What other plugins do you have?

    I have several, although only ones I have used for a long time without problem.

    I am also noticing a couple of other problems:

    The spell check doesn't work. And I am also not able to upload images. (Flash upload doesn't work, and when I click "upload" under browser upload it goes to a non-existing page.)

    All of these problems happened yesterday. Before then, everything worked fine. (I upgraded to 2.7 a few days ago.) The only thing I changed yesterday was installing the Tiny MCE Advanced plugin, but disabling it doesn't help these problems.

  8. Disable all your plugins. Yes, I know, overkill. Delete TinyMCE and then reenable the rest.

    I disabled all plugins and deleted TinyMCE but still no tags.

    To summarize:

    I upgraded to WP 2.7 a few days ago and the tags worked fine.

    A few days later, the tags are not to be seen on the public blog and the edit post view. (Although they do show up in the tag auto-suggest.) I can type in tags in the edit post view, but when I click update/publish and the page refreshes, the tags are gone.

    The only thing I can think of that happened just before the tags disappeared was installing TinyMCE Advanced plugin. I have since disabled and deleted this plugin, but still the same problem with missing tags.
